Health Tracker Spread Idea: Doctor Appointments + Printable

by Guest Blogger 28 Jan 2021 0 Comments

Hey-lo! Marsha here from Do You Salut! The end of the year and the beginning of the year is a great time to take charge of your health and go to your doctors appointments. As a Registered Dietitian I always tell my patients, “It’s easier to prevent than it is to treat!” This spread is a great way to keep track of your appointments and other important information that you might need during your visits.  Step 1: Header 

First write the header "dr appts." I used stencils to make my writing neater. Then I colored the header using the purple new Acrylograph pen from Archer and Olive Subscription box. 
Decorate the side of the header using the Archer and Olive stickers. You can also draw small flowers if you want. 

 

Step Two: Outline 

Draw a table in the center of the page. Here are the dimensions I used for the chart:

  • for the outline I used 25 dots wide by 28 dots long 
  • from the header  3 dots long
  • draw a horizontal line after every 5 dots 
  • at the most left line draw a vertical line that is one dot space wide 
  • for the 2nd column - 8 dots 
  • for the 3rd column - 5 dots 
  •  for the 4th column -4 dots 
  • for the 5th column -6 dots 

Header details: (Doctor Info | Appt Time | Last Visit | Insurance Info)

I find it helpful to have your doctor's information ( full name, phone number, address and operation hours) written down for your appointments. Insurance information is also important for doctor visits in the United States. Depending on your health insurance plan you might have to pay a copay or need a referral. It's good to know this information before your visit so you don't get any surprises! 

Step 3: Questions: 

 

Using the Acrylograph pens you can write the header, " questions" for the second half of the spread. You can use washi tape to create a divider.  This beautiful washi tape was designed by Nabaa from Whimsical doodles and can be found in the new Subscription Box from Archer and Olive. 

 

 

On the left side of the washi tape you can write down common questions that you're asked at the doctor's office. For example: date of Flu shot, medications, emergency contact, date of last menstrual cycle, etc.  The right of the divider is set for any concerns you may want to bring to your doctor. For example, if you have been having trouble sleeping, or headaches, etc.
